New Pudsey station offers a range of services catering to both seasoned travelers and newcomers. For ticketing, the station is equipped with a ticket office open Monday through Saturday. There are accessible ticket machines available that accept both cash and card payments, making ticket purchase and collection convenient for everyone. The station provides extras like a reliable induction loop service and smartcard options for tech-savvy travelers.
Accessibility at New Pudsey is well considered with step-free access throughout the station. Categories like 'A' certification and being marked as a scooter-friendly station underline its suitability for passengers requiring additional support. The platforms are connected by a ramped footbridge, and further assistance can be requested via the Passenger Assist service, ensuring a smooth journey for all.
Beyond train services, New Pudsey connects you to various other transport options. The area around the station has a convenient bus network accessible through Busline 0871 200 2233, ensuring onward travel is a breeze. For those needing a taxi, services are available, and more information can be accessed through https://www.northernrailway.co.uk/tickets/cab4you. Air travel is also easy with Leeds/Bradford Airport nearby.

Ealing Broadway station is adeptly equipped to handle the daily throng of passengers, offering a range of facilities to enhance the commuter experience. The station boasts ticket offices open from early morning until late at night, ensuring you can purchase and collect your rail tickets with ease. For those who prefer the convenience of technology, ticket machines are accessible and intuitive, even for individuals with any mobility or sensory needs. The station is designed with inclusivity in mind, reflected in its step-free access and staff assistance throughout.
Customer service is a priority at Ealing Broadway. A dedicated help point and proactive ticket office staff ensure you have all the guidance you need. Concerns about luggage? While there's no baggage storage, the ever-watchful CCTV secures your peace of mind as you journey through. Toilets and baby changing facilities are easily accessible on the concourse, making it a family-friendly stop for travelers of all ages.
Beyond the tracks, Ealing Broadway provides seamless connectivity to multiple forms of transportation. You can easily hop on a Transport for London bus right outside the station or slide into the tunnels of the London Underground via the Central and District Lines. For those jetting off to further destinations, the Elizabeth Line offers a direct route to Heathrow Airport, simplifying your travel plans.
Want to explore the city on two wheels? Bicycle hire services such as Brompton Dock are conveniently available, ensuring that you enjoy your journey sustainably. Although there are no bicycle storage spaces or sheltered parking at the station, cycling enthusiasts will find ample ways to navigate the cityscape.
